b151159593ce51e4564bb9cd13a932891509c75025d3a928868f54a1de094409

1693564 (110612 blocks ago)

⏴ Block 1693563 (20c3816a...cc0) | Block 1693565 ⏵ | Latest block ⏭

Metadata

10/12/24, 8:10 PM UTC (153d 15:04:16 ago) 19.6 113B (0B block + 113B txs) Pulse 💓 16.5

Transactions (0)

Show raw details